Fatal Nipah virus case confirmed in northern Bangladesh
Health officials confirmed that a woman from Naogaon region died after testing positive for Nipah virus. She developed symptoms late last month and passed away within a week.
Authorities traced the likely source of infection to the consumption of raw date palm sap — a known transmission route in past outbreaks. All 35 close contacts tested negative, and no additional cases have been detected so far.
The World Health Organization said the overall risk of widespread transmission remains low and does not currently justify travel or trade restrictions.
Why Nipah cases rise during date palm season
Bangladesh typically records Nipah virus infections between December and April, when fresh date palm sap is harvested. Fruit bats — natural carriers of the virus — can contaminate sap collection pots, allowing the virus to spread to humans.
Since 2001, the country has reported around 348 confirmed cases, with nearly half linked to sap consumption.
Health experts say awareness campaigns urging people to avoid raw sap have helped reduce outbreaks in recent years, though seasonal cases continue to occur.
What is Nipah virus and why it is dangerous
Nipah virus is a zoonotic disease first identified in Malaysia in 1998. It spreads primarily through contact with infected animals such as fruit bats or pigs, or through contaminated food.
Early symptoms include fever, headaches, muscle pain, vomiting and sore throat. In severe cases, neurological complications like encephalitis and seizures can develop rapidly, sometimes leading to coma within 24–48 hours.
Key fact: There is currently no approved vaccine or specific treatment, which contributes to its high fatality rate.
Regional context raises health monitoring concerns
The Bangladesh case follows recent confirmations of Nipah infections among healthcare workers in West Bengal, India. While cross-border spread appears limited, health authorities are closely monitoring the situation.
The WHO emphasised that person-to-person transmission remains relatively rare compared to other infectious diseases, helping keep outbreak risks contained.
Still, experts warn that increased surveillance is crucial because the virus has been classified as a potential public health emergency threat.
Multiple perspectives: contained risk vs future pandemic concern
Public health officials stress that Nipah virus does not spread easily between people, which reduces the likelihood of large-scale outbreaks.
However, scientists continue to study the virus closely due to its high mortality rate and ability to cause severe neurological disease. Some researchers consider it a potential future pandemic risk if mutations improve human-to-human transmission.
Community education and early detection remain the most effective tools to prevent wider spread.
